Cape Cod Fishermans Fillets



  • 1 Pound Fresh Cod Fillets
  • 1 Cup Chopped Green Bell Pepper
  • 1 Cup Chopped Sweet Onion (or Vadalia)
  • 1 Cup Diced Tomato (Stewed Tomatoes can suffice)
  • 1 Cup Hot Cooked White Rice (We used the boil-in bags)
  • ½ Cup Italian Dressing (more if you like it moist)
  • 1 Tsp Sweet Basil (use with care)

Prepare rice in large pan with hot water. Cook until done then drain.In a large skillet, heat dressing, pepper, onion until onion sweats (becomes translucent).

Add the fresh Cod fillets and the diced tomato

Add Sweet Basil

Simmer covered until the fish flakes. Remove from heat.

Place cup of rice on plate.

Spoon fish and vegetables on plate.

Garnish with lemon slice.

Tip

Use Salt & Pepper sparingly

Serves 4.
